What Does Error I11 Mean?
The Zanussi Dishwasher I11 error indicates a water inlet valve problem, resulting in the dishwasher failing to fill with water. You may notice the machine stops or won't start a cycle, accompanied by a beep or LED flash. Common causes include the water supply being turned off, low water pressure, or a blocked inlet hose filter. Performing basic checks and cleaning the filter may resolve the issue.
Common Symptoms:
- Dishwasher stops or will not start a cycle
- Error code I11 displayed with a single beep or single LED flash
- No water entering the dishwasher
- Program fails early due to lack of water
Possible Causes
- Water supply is turned off or insufficient water pressure (high)
- Blocked or clogged inlet hose filter or restriction in the inlet hose (medium)
- Faulty inlet valve or related component (medium)
How to Fix Error I11
DIY Fix Check basic water supply and inlet
- Ensure the water supply tap to the dishwasher is fully open
- Verify water pressure by running another tap and ensure adequate flow
- Inspect the inlet hose for kinks, twists, or blockages
DIY Fix Clean inlet hose filter
- Turn off the dishwasher and water supply
- Disconnect the inlet hose at the tap connection
- Remove and clean the small mesh filter to remove debris or scale
- Reconnect hose and restore water supply and power
Technician Only Test/replace inlet valve and pressure detection components
- Diagnose inlet valve operation with multimeter and water flow tests
- Inspect pressure switch or flow sensor if fitted
- Replace inlet valve or related components if faulty
